SARAJEVO, January 17 (FENA) - Acting Chief Prosecutor of the Prosecutor's Office of BiH Milanko Kajganić held a meeting with a team of prosecutors from EUROPOL and EUROJUST to agree on further activities in the fight against organized crime.
Prosecutors of the Special Department for Organized Crime, Economic Crime and Corruption visited the Kingdom of the Netherlands, where they held a series of meetings with partner institutions and agencies to work on international operations to fight organized crime in the Western Balkans.
The activities are related to the establishment of direct cooperation with partner institutions and police and prosecutorial associations, in order to efficiently exchange evidence and information on organized crime.
Among other things, the prosecutors met with representatives of EUROPOL and EUROJUST in order to achieve direct cooperation and communication regarding the provision of information on organized criminal groups in BiH and the Western Balkans obtained by partner institutions from abroad, the BiH Prosecutor's Office said.
